The guy must be on crack! The SP was only produced in 1977 with latter production 77's coming out as 78 models. Ergo, the SP's production years are 1977 & 1978. Only about 1,500 SP's were ever produced and they were made specifically for sale in the U.S. only. Ask him if the rear passenger windows roll down. (If he says yes, it is definitely NOT AN SP.) But then again, even if they don't roll down it can't be an SP and be a 1973 at the same time, he just has a modified RX3. Some of the other differences between the SP and other RX3's include: 5sp factory trans, and optional racing decals and rear spoiler, louvers and front air dam.
